New game from the creators of Warframe gets Steam page — but only Founder’s Pack buyers can play Soulframe for now
The developers are offering several ways to support the project.
Digital Extremes has unveiled a trailer for its new title, Soulframe. The studio has published a Steam page and shared details about early access.
Players are now invited to become “Founders” — purchasing a Soulframe support pack grants earlier access to the game.
The official site has started selling various bundles — three packages priced at $30 each and a larger “Paragon” pack for $100.

Become a Messenger in a living world under siege by conquerors. Live side by side with your Ancestors and draw on the primal forces of nature for protection. Unite the strength of your Pacts, Weapons, and Virtues — alone or with allies — to reclaim Midrat and free the Sigil Beasts from the Oda.
